Otto introduces tiered commissions for retailers on its marketplace

Otto is introducing tiered commissions for selected categories on its marketplace. The adjustments, effective from 1st October, are based on both the product category and the sales price of the products, as well as the parent company. The aim of the new commission system is to increase the number of high-quality products on the marketplace. Retailers with high-priced products will be the main beneficiaries. For example, in the clothing category, nothing will change for retailers offering clothing priced between €25 and €50, as the fee will remain at 16%, while products costing less than €25 will be charged a commission of 17% rather than 16% as previously. Clothing between €50 and €75 will be charged a commission of 15%, and clothing items costing more than €75 will be charged a commission of 14%.

No adjustments are made in the accessories, shoes, suitcases, and bags segments, with them being charged a commission of 15%.
